archimedes-projects/archimedes-jvm
This system is a modular Java/Kotlin framework that provides infrastructure for building enterprise applications, featuring a CQRS-based use-case execution pipeline with built-in transaction, audit, and security interceptors. It includes a type-safe SQL query builder and JDBC data access layer, alongside utilities for logging, collections, and authentication. The framework supports both Micronaut and Spring Boot environments, offering integration modules for dependency injection, transaction management, and security context handling.

How it got here
2021 · CQRS and use-case architecture
This period focused on implementing a structured application architecture based on CQRS and use-case patterns, introducing interceptor-based pipelines for transactional and audit support. The work also expanded framework integrations for Spring Boot and Micronaut, alongside a foundational JDBC data access layer and security context management.
24 changes
2022–2025 · Micronaut migration and SQL builder
This period focused on modernizing the project's infrastructure by migrating the build system from Maven to Gradle and introducing a new Micronaut-based security authentication module. Concurrently, the codebase expanded its data access capabilities with a new type-safe SQL criteria builder and associated test coverage.
